Buttermilk — Grams & Cups Converter
1 cup of buttermilk weighs about 245 g. So 100 g ≈ 3/8 cup, 200 g ≈ 7/8 cup, and 300 g ≈ 1 1/4 cups. Convert any amount between grams, cups, ounces, tablespoons and millilitres with the calculator below.

Cups to grams chart for buttermilk
| Cups | Grams | Ounces |
|---|---|---|
| 1/4 | 61.3 | 2.16 |
| 1/3 | 81.7 | 2.88 |
| 1/2 | 123 | 4.32 |
| 2/3 | 163 | 5.76 |
| 3/4 | 184 | 6.48 |
| 1 | 245 | 8.64 |
| 1 1/2 | 368 | 13 |
| 2 | 490 | 17.3 |
| 3 | 735 | 25.9 |

How to make a buttermilk substitute
No buttermilk on hand? Make a quick stand-in: stir 1 tablespoon of lemon juice or white vinegar into 1 cup of regular milk, then let it rest 5–10 minutes until it thickens and curdles slightly. It won't be as rich as cultured buttermilk but works in almost any baking recipe. A cup of buttermilk weighs about 245 g — a touch heavier than milk because of its body. Always shake the carton and measure to the line, since buttermilk separates as it sits.

- Can I substitute buttermilk for regular milk?
- Yes, but it's acidic, so in recipes with baking soda it adds extra lift. For straight swaps in non-baking uses, plain milk is fine.
- What can I use instead of buttermilk?
- Mix 1 cup milk with 1 tablespoon lemon juice or vinegar and rest 5–10 minutes; thinned plain yogurt or kefir also work well.
